Normally, if it happens that you lose your Vauxhall keys to your car the first thing you should do is contact your dealer. The dealer will inform you if the car can be repaired with an extra key.

If you can, you can then go to your dealer and ask them to make an additional key for you. The majority of dealers will be pleased to do this for you, however, they may require some information from you first.

You will need to provide your dealer with the VIN number (Vehicle Identification Number) as well as other documents that prove that you are the owner of the car. These documents include your driving license, V5 documents and an utility bill showing the address where the car is registered to.

The dealer will then give you the codes for your vauxhall corsa spare key cut car key that will be cut and programmed. These codes will have to be paid for before the job is carried out and may take up to 24 hours to be sent to you.

Is it possible to get a replacement key from my dealer?

Your dealer is the best source to get a replacement car key if yours has been lost or damaged. You'll need to present proof of ownership , such as your vehicle title and registration and a valid photo ID.

An automotive locksmith can also assist you in getting a new key. Many locksmiths are able to cut and program keys at less than the cost of dealerships. You can also find them online.

The most straightforward type of key to replace is a standard or regular key. This type of key is sold at hardware stores as well as auto parts retailers and even local locksmiths.

Key fobs are another popular feature in older vehicles. It allows you to remotely lock and unlock your vehicle. Some models also have an opener for the trunk as well as a remote engine starter.

They are generally cheaper than traditional keys. They are available at hardware stores and auto parts shops and even local locksmiths. They are available in a variety of places which is why it is crucial to shop around for the best price.

A transponder key, a kind of car key that has chip that is the third type. These keys are used to protect your vehicle and must be programmed prior to you can turn it on. Prices for these vary and can go as high as $160 or more.

Smart keys are a brand new kind of key that doesn't need you to connect it to your ignition. They are also known as remotes. They act as a key fob however they don't function in the same manner as regular keys.
